March 18, 2025

If your roofing company is not using a CRM, you may be curious: What changes when you start using a Roofing CRM?


The chaos of disorganized leads, forgotten appointments, and frustrated customers disappearing is gone. Now, you're not just fixing roofs but also creating a more efficient and organized space than it was before.


The main change: Increased leads? Better project management? Happier customers? All of the above!


But how exactly does it work? You've come to the right place if you're tired of managing a roofing business with outdated methods and wish to achieve tangible improvements. Let's discuss how a Roofing CRM can transform your operations and maximize your business's full potential.


Key Takeaways


  1. The roofing industry’s biggest challenges: Missed leads, slow follow-ups, project delays, miscommunication, inconsistent pricing, and cash flow issues.
  2. 7 Ways a roofing CRM transforms operations: It simplifies lead management, project and job management, automates sales, invoicing and payment processing, centralizes data, reporting and enables business scaling.
  3. Common CRM mistakes roofers make: Choosing a generic CRM, skipping team training, and ignoring integrations.
  4. Selecting the ideal roofing CRM, such as RooferBase, combines all facets of your roofing operations, improving your productivity and simplifying your work! 


First Things First: What is a Roofing CRM, and why is it necessary?


Like other construction sectors, roofing has relied on pen-and-paper methods. However, manually tracking leads, schedules, and project details can be quite burdensome today.


A Customer Relationship Management (CRM) system is software designed to assist businesses in managing interactions with both prospective and existing customers. It is a central storehouse for holding customer data, tracking sales opportunities, handling communications, and automating repetitive tasks.


However, unlike generic CRMs, a roofing-specific CRM speaks your language. It is particularly designed to help roofing contractors manage everything in one place.


This is where a roofing CRM makes a difference. So, no more dealing with countless spreadsheets, email threads, or random pieces of paper. Everything you need is organized, accessible, and ready whenever needed.


> Statistical Highlight:


Sales professionals report that the primary benefits of using a CRM include better lead tracking (34%) and enhanced productivity (30%)


Sales professionals report that the primary benefits of using a CRM include better lead tracking (34%) and enhanced productivity (30%). (Source: HubSpot)


The Roofing Industry’s Biggest Challenges 


The Roofing Industry’s Biggest Challenges


What's holding them back?


1. Missed Leads & Slow Follow-Ups


You put in a lot of effort to generate leads through referrals, advertisements, or door-to-door canvassing.


Now, what happens when those leads unintentionally get overlooked? A delayed follow-up or, even worse, no follow-up can drive potential customers straight to your competitors.


2. Project Delays & Miscommunication


Today's scheduling conflicts and last-minute changes are the enemies of tomorrow's growth.


Roofing projects operate on tight schedules; even a slight delay can affect your timeline. Your reputation suffers when clients feel they are being sidelined. After all, no one wants to hire a roofer who appears disorganized or unreliable.


3. Inconsistent Pricing & Estimating Errors


Providing customers with a quote should be simple, right? However, errors in pricing can lead to lost revenue or even the job itself.


Main test? Overcharging: Customers go away. Undercharging: Your profits go away.


4. Late Payments & Cash Flow Issues


You completed the job, but your client “forgot” to pay.


Weeks pass, and you’re still waiting for payment. Late payments hinder your business. It’s difficult to pay employees, order materials, or accept new jobs without a steady cash flow.


The ultimate fix for the above roadblocks? Roofing CRM! Now, let's find out how!


7 Ways a Roofing CRM Transforms Your Operations


7 Ways a Roofing CRM Transforms Your Operations



1. Simplified Lead Management


Leads represent the present and future of your roofing business. However, when inquiries arrive through phone calls, emails, or your website, and you don't respond, you risk losing valuable opportunities for the future!


A Roofing CRM software captures leads and organizes customer details in one place, allowing you to:


  • Be aware of where your leads stand in the sales pipeline.
  • Set up automated follow-ups so no lead is forgotten.
  • Prioritize high-value leads with lead scoring.


Result? Your closing rate will skyrocket from here. Did you know? 47% of businesses report that CRM software substantially affects customer retention.


2. Seamless Project & Job Management


Let’s not overlook the domino effect. One delayed project can push back others, leaving your team running behind and your customers dissatisfied.


Why does this happen? Because you are managing multiple roofing jobs at once! But, a roofing CRM keeps your entire team on the same page by:


  • Assigning jobs and tracking progress in real-time.
  • Sync schedules among sales reps and installers.
  • Allowing mobile access for field crews to update job statuses instantly.


Attention! Without a structured system, schedules can overlap, crews can be misassigned, and deadlines can be missed.


3. Sales & Estimating Automation


Every company wants to be more efficient. Automation is among the simplest methods to bring it to life. A quality CRM system helps you in:


  • Creating accurate estimates in minutes through pre-defined pricing templates.
  • Integrating with aerial measurement tools for exact calculations.
  • Enabling customers to approve quotes digitally using e-signatures.


After a client approves an estimate, the CRM monitors the status, ensuring you always know where things stand.


4. Invoicing & Payment Processing Made Easy


Nothing is more frustrating than pursuing payments after finishing a roofing project. Not to mention, delayed invoices and messy billing systems can hinder cash flow and business expansion. With a Roofing CRM, you can:


  • Auto-generate invoices the second a job wraps up.
  • Offer multiple payment choices (credit card, ACH, financing)


And here comes the best part: Setting up automated reminders for overdue payments takes the awkwardness out of chasing clients.


5. Turn Chaos into Clarity with Centralized Data


A common scenario: Job details are missing, some client information is stored in your mind, and you cannot find anything between those spreadsheets. Not anymore with a good roofing CRM platform:


  • Access all customer records, estimates, and documents in seconds
  • Smoothly track warranties, past services, and service history
  • Save job site photos and notes for later use.


Stat you cannot overlook: 74% of businesses report that CRM software provides better access to customer data.


6. Reporting and Analytics


Reporting and analytics help you understand your performance. Without reporting, any conclusions regarding success or failure lack foundation.


Manually extracting data can take hours. You don't have time for that! So CRM does it for you:


  • Tracks job profitability and sales performance.
  • Monitors lead conversion rates and marketing ROI.
  • Identifies growth opportunities and areas for improvement.


To put it simply: It is key to simplifying your work.


7. Scale Your Business Without the Growing Pains


Growing companies require a solution that simplifies their increasing workload. A CRM simply meets this need by adapting to their requirements.


  • Handle a 3X workload, just like before.
  • Ensuring a consistent customer experience across every job.


It acts as a catalyst to boost your operations!


Must read How to Improve Customer Retention in the Roofing Industry.


By now, you must have realized how easily things can be fixed with just one right CRM. So, it's time to upgrade!


Common CRM Mistakes Roofers Make


Common CRM Mistakes Roofers Make


> A CRM can’t fix everything unless you avoid these traps.


  1. Choosing a generic CRM not built for roofing workflows: It may appear to be a budget-friendly decision, but it's a pitfall! A CRM not designed for roofing workflows won't meet your unique needs.
  2. Skipping team training: It's almost like wasting money. If your team doesn’t know how to use the software, you’ll have frustrated employees and unused features.
  3. Ignoring integrations: Prioritize integrations. Overlook this, and you’ll end up creating more work for yourself.


A must-read blog for  Finance Teams: Analyzing the ROI of Roofing Software in Large-Scale Projects.


How to Choose the Right Roofing CRM?


Here are the 5 Must-Ask Questions before choosing CRM!


#1. How does it make lead management easier?


If your CRM lacks automatic lead capture from calls, emails, forms, and follow-up reminders, it’s basically not doing its job. Find tools to centralize lead info and automate to avoid missing prospects.


#2. Can it manage your project workflow?


Your CRM should keep jobs moving smoothly, from scheduling crews to tracking progress. Ask: Does it integrate with calendars? Can clients view real-time updates? A good CRM ensures everyone stays on the same page and deadlines remain intact.


#3.  Can it integrate with my existing tools?


Confirm whether the CRM can seamlessly integrate with all the tools you already use, such as accounting or estimation software. The goal is to simplify your operations, not to add extra steps.


#4. How simple is it to use?


Nobody has time to learn something that's difficult to use. Test the interface: is it intuitive? Are there tutorials or support available? If your team struggles, even the most high-tech features won’t help.


#5. What’s the REAL Cost?


This is an important question because some CRMs charge per user, per feature, and per everything else. You must know: Are updates/tech support included? What happens if you add three more crews?


Take a look at this  Guide on Choosing the Right Roofing CRM: Features, Benefits, and ROI.


Are you looking for the one that fits your workflow? We’ll make it easy for you: give  RooferBase  a try!


Spotlight: RooferBase Roofing CRM - How It Transforms Your Roofing Operations?


RooferBase brings together every facet of your roofing operations under one roof. How?


  • Lead and Customer Management: Capture, track, and convert leads hassle-free.
  • Roofing Estimates & Proposals: Generate fast, accurate, and professional proposals in minutes.
  • Project Management: Keep your team aligned, avoid delays, and complete projects efficiently.
  • Roofing Appointment Scheduling: Avoid double bookings and maximize efficiency for your sales and production teams.
  • Team & Sales Rep Management: Effortlessly oversee your sales and field teams with full visibility.
  • Workflow Automation: Stop wasting hours on repetitive tasks and let automation handle the busy work.


The main advantage? Solutions for every team (Yes, Everyone): It collaborates with everyone, be it the marketing team, sales team, production crews, or office managers!


Outcome: You are making the most out of the opportunities!


In a nutshell


Roofing CRMs are quite popular in the industry, and for good reason.


Good roofing software can help you attract quality clients, strengthen your business, and ultimately determine your company's success.


Give it a thought: How would you utilize all the time you’d save? Would you invest more time in developing your business? Finally, take that weekend off? Or perhaps enjoy the comfort of knowing that everything is operating smoothly for a change.


Discover More About RooferBase


It takes one right tool to simplify all your operations!


Want to learn a little more about RooferBase?  Schedule a demo today!


FAQs


  • 1. What is a Roofing CRM, and how does it differ from a general CRM?

    Unlike ordinary CRMs, a roofing CRM is made especially for the roofing sector and offers features customized to meet your specific requirements. Like most jobs, it understands the roofing sales process and project management complexities. 

  • 2. How can a Roofing CRM help roofing business owners make better decisions?

    CRM reporting and analytics offer valuable data about key performance indicators (KPIs), helping you to spot patterns, streamline processes, and make data-driven decisions.



Still have a question?

Roofing CRM System
April 23, 2025
Uncover how Roofing CRM enhances lead tracking, scheduling, and your team's success! Get insights on choosing the perfect CRM for your roofing business.
Roofing software
April 20, 2025
Learn how roofing software improves jobs, estimates, and workflow for contractors.
Roofing Contractor Workflow Automation
April 15, 2025
Learn how Canadian roofing contractors can reduce FTE costs with automation, streamline operations, and enhance profitability!
Roofing CRM Software
April 11, 2025
Discover the key features of Roofing CRM Software and learn how it helps roofing contractors streamline operations, manage leads, and boost productivity.
Roofing Workflow Automation
April 10, 2025
Explore how automating your roofing workflow minimizes mistakes, enhances efficiency, and expands your business operations.
Appointment Scheduling Software for Roofing Contractors
April 9, 2025
Simplify roof scheduling with appointment software. Boost efficiency, reduce errors, and enhance client trust. Learn best practices tailored to roofing pros!
Show More